> The Potomac Valley Radio Club (PVRC) is please to announce the following 
> Webinar schedule:
>
> Title:  N1MM Logger in Depth:  Part 1 - Overview
> Date:  Tuesday, February 28
> Time:  9 PM EST (Wednesday, February 29 - 02:00 UTC)
> Registration (free):  https://www2.gotomeeting.com/register/611548330
> (registration link also posted on www.pvrc.org under the Upcoming Webinars 
> link)
> Part one of a two part series provides a overview of the N1MM logging 
> program.  Series presenters include:
> Pete Smith N4ZR
> Steve London N2IC
> Larry Gauthier K8UT
> Rich Ferch VE3KI

> Title:  N1MM Logger in Depth:  Part 2 - Digital Modes and Multi-Op
> Date:  Tuesday, March 6
> Time:  9 PM EST (Wednesday, March 7 - 02:00 UTC)
> Registration (free):  https://www2.gotomeeting.com/register/222788522
> (registration link also posted on www.pvrc.org under the Upcoming Webinars 
> link)
> Part two of a two part series provides a overview of the N1MM logging 
> program.  Series presenters include:
> Pete Smith N4ZR
> Steve London N2IC
> Larry Gauthier K8UT
> Rich Ferch VE3KI

> Title:  Getting Started In Digital Contesting
> Date:  Sunday, April 1
> Time:  3 PM EDT (19:00 UTC)
> Registration (free):  https://www2.gotomeeting.com/register/982837010
> (registration link also posted on www.pvrc.org under the Upcoming Webinars 
> link)
> Steve Ford, WB8IMY, QST Editor / Publications Manager provides a 
> beginner-level introduction to digital contesting with a discussion of 
> equipment requirements, software and techniques.
